Abstract

There is provided an optical waveguide comprising: a periodic component comprising a plurality of material elements ( 101 ) arranged to receive radiation; and a plurality of tapered waveguides ( 103 ), wherein each material element is respectively coupled to a tapered waveguide which tapers outwardly from the material element. The device works as a broadband absorber.

Claims (24)

1 . An optical waveguide comprising:

a periodic component comprising a plurality of material elements arranged to receive radiation; and

a plurality of tapered waveguides, wherein each material element is respectively coupled to a tapered waveguide which tapers outwardly from the material element.

2 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the plurality of material elements and/or plurality of tapered waveguides are metamaterials.

3 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the material elements and/or tapered waveguides are plasmonic.

4 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the material elements and/or tapered waveguides comprise a material having a negative dielectric permittivity.

5 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the material elements and/or tapered waveguides are metallic, optionally, at least one selected from the group comprising: gold, silver and alumina.

6 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the periodic component has a first dimension no greater than a wavelength of the received radiation.

7 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ein each material element has a first dimension no greater than a wavelength of the received radiation.

8 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the first dimension is between 1 nm and 8 μm.

9 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the spacing between adjacent material elements is between 1 nm and 8 μm.

10 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the plurality of material elements are arranged in a two-dimensional array on a first plane.

11 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the tapered waveguides taper outwardly from the first plane to a second plane.

12 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the second plane comprises a reflector.

13 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the material elements are symmetric in two orthogonal directions.

14 . An opt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 wherein the optical waveguide is passive.

15 . A photovoltaic device comprising an optical waveguide as claimed in claim 1 .

16 . A photovoltaic device as claimed in claim 15 further comprising:

a photovoltaic component interleaved between the tapered waveguides.

17 . A photovoltaic device as claimed in claim 16 wherein the photovoltaic component is arranged to absorb light guided by the optical waveguide.

18 . A photovoltaic device as claimed in claim 16 wherein the photovoltaic component has a shaped complementary to the tapered waveguides.

19 . A photovoltaic device as claimed in claim 16 wherein photovoltaic component is formed of least one selected from the group comprising: silicon, germanium, gallium arsenide and silicon carbide.

20 . A photovoltaic device as claimed in claim 15 wherein the photovoltaic device is a solar cell.
